Let Go

An eagle was hovering over the lake, and its graceful flight was watched by several people. Suddenly it darted with lightning swiftness towards the water. There was a splash of feathers and fins, and the great bird rose into the air with a fish two feet or more in length and probably weighing 10 pounds, still wriggling in it talons. When at a height of about a 1,000 feet, the bird, still clinging to the fish, began to sink slowly towards the lake again, gaining speed as it descended. It finally fell with a splash into the water. Later the bird and the fish were found together, dead. The eagle had evidently found the fish too heavy to carry, but had been unable or unwilling to withdraw its claws, and as its strength gave way, it sank into the water and was drowned.

This incident reminded me of two of the Lord’s questions when here on earth: “For what shall it profit a man, if he shall gain the whole world, and lose his own soul? Or what shall a man give in exchange for his soul” (Mark 8:36-37)? Perhaps you are clinging to something of this world and its pleasures, and it is keeping you from coming to Christ. Don’t be like the foolish eagle! Let go and accept the Lord as your Saviour. “This is life eternal” (John 17:3).
